首頁>Club>
2
回覆列表
  • 1 # jieanhao7758

    螺旋銑孔宏程序是一種可以實現螺旋銑加工功能的程序。
    它的基本原理是在加工過程中,以一定的角速度和進給速度,將銑刀沿著螺旋線軌跡移動,切削出圓孔,從而實現螺旋銑加工的效果。
    除了銑刀參數和加工參數的設置外,還需要考慮螺旋銑孔途中動態轉彎問題的處理,要根據具體的加工情況進行調整。
    總的來說,螺旋銑孔宏程序的設計和調試較為複雜,需要加工工程師掌握扎實的數控加工理論和實踐經驗。

  • 2 # 沾沾

    1 螺旋銑孔宏程序是一種用於銑削螺旋形孔的機床程序。
    2 它通過控制銑刀路徑的方式,讓銑刀沿著螺旋線進行銑削,可以有效提高銑孔的精度和效率。
    3 在使用螺旋銑孔宏程序時,需要注意選擇合適的刀具和切削參數,以及編寫正確的程序代碼,以保證銑削質量和安全性。

  • 3 # 獵手影視4830

    螺旋銑孔是在M機床上加工孔一種常見方式。要螺旋銑孔宏程序,需要解以下幾個參數:

    1 孔的直徑

    2. 公差3. 銑刀半徑

    4 銑刀刃數

    5 軸向進給深度6. 徑向進給

    7 起始深度

    下面一個簡單的螺旋銑孔宏程序:

    ```G90 G G17 G20 G40 G49 G80 T1 M06 (完成工具換,選擇刀具)

    G0 X Y0 S1200 M03 (行程起點,開主軸)

    G435 H1 (裝夾加長腳啟用長度補償,默認安全度)

    F100.0設置進給速度)

    G01 Z-.0 (退拔,設置軸向進深度)。

    #=0 (定義循環計數器)

    #18=60 (定義終止,這裡設置為總共孔60次停止)

    WHILE[#10LE#18] DO (循環開始)

    G G02 X[#10*0.] Z[#10*-0.] R1 (設置花型,在Z向連續移動-01mm, 在X方向前移.1mm.)

    #1010+1 (循環計器自增)

    END1循環結束)

    G0 Z.0 (爬出工件,準移動)。

    G91 G00 Y.0 (Rapid向下移動軸,返回原點)

    M30結束程序,關閉主軸)

    ```在上述的程序中,首先進行相關的初始化設定,然後設置了位置。隨後,以設定的進給速度,退拔到相應起始深度,並用while循控制不斷地進行Z向下移動和X軸向前移的切削操作。循環計器的自增定義了循環驟執行的時間。在完成孔之後,程序爬入工並回歸原點,完成加過程。

  • 4 # 用戶9959203013690

    1 螺旋銑孔宏程序是一種用於自動化加工的程序,可以提高生產效率和加工精度。
    2 螺旋銑孔宏程序的原理是通過設定好的參數使銑刀沿著預設的螺旋路徑依次加工孔洞,實現快速高效的加工流程。
    使用宏程序能夠大大提高加工效率,減少人為操作的疏漏和誤差。
    3 除了螺旋銑孔宏程序,還有其他常用的加工宏程序,如鑽孔宏程序、鏜孔宏程序等。
    在實際加工中,應根據不同的加工需求選用合適的加工宏程序,並結合實際加工情況進行調試和優化。

  • 5 # 用戶5252438691933

    螺旋銑孔宏程序是一種用於數控銑床的加工程序,通過該程序可以實現螺旋狀孔的加工。
    具體來講,該程序採用旋轉插補方式,使銑刀在加工孔的過程中呈螺旋狀旋轉。
    這種加工方法可以大大提高加工效率和精度。
    同時,螺旋銑孔宏程序還可以通過參數調整實現不同形狀和尺寸孔的加工。
    除此之外,螺旋銑孔宏程序應用廣泛,可以用於對各種材料的加工,如金屬、塑料、木材等。
    另外,還可以應用於不同領域的加工,例如汽車零部件、航空航天零部件、模具等等。
    因此,對於數控機床相關行業的人員來說,掌握螺旋銑孔宏程序是非常重要的。

  • 6 # 高冷橙子2a

    螺旋銑孔宏程序是一種在數控銑床上進行孔加工的程序。
    通過將刀具沿著螺旋線移動,可以實現精確的孔加工。
    具體而言,螺旋銑孔宏程序包括以下步驟:1. 預設加工參數,包括切削速度、進給速度、切削深度等。
    2. 定義初始點,即孔的起點位置。
    3. 設置螺旋半徑、螺旋高度、螺旋傾角等參數。
    4. 進行螺旋線運動,同時進行切削。
    5. 當到達孔的底部時,停止切削並抬刀。
    總的來說,螺旋銑孔宏程序具有高精度、高效率的優點,適用於各種工件的孔加工。
    同時,還有許多衍生的螺旋線加工操作,如螺旋麵、螺旋溝等,也可以通過類似的程序進行控制。

  • 7 # 用戶9591194730520

    1 螺旋銑孔宏程序是一種用於 CNC 機床加工螺旋孔的控制程序,具有高效、高精度、高重複性等特點。
    2 螺旋銑孔宏程序的實現原理是通過編寫相應的程序語句,控制 CNC 機床按照預定的螺旋路徑進行加工,具有自動化程度高、操作簡單等優點。
    該程序需要根據螺旋孔的直徑、深度、螺紋參數等進行設置,同時需要考慮刀具的選擇、切削參數等問題。
    3 對於使用螺旋銑孔宏程序進行加工的用戶,需要具備一定的編程技能和基本的機械加工知識,同時需要注意安全防護措施,以保障人身和財產安全。

  • 8 # 嗯嗯小飛俠

    您好,螺旋銑孔宏程序是一種用於控制數控機床進行螺旋銑孔加工的程序。下面是一個螺旋銑孔宏程序的詳細解釋:

    1. 程序開始:程序開始時,需要設置銑刀的切削參數,包括切削速度、進給速度、切削深度和切削方向。

    2. 定義變量:定義螺旋銑孔的相關變量,包括起點坐標、終點坐標、半徑、螺距、圈數等。

    3. 圓弧插補:利用G2/G3指令進行圓弧插補,實現螺旋線的繪製。

    4. 垂直下刀:在每個圓弧繪製完畢後,使用G1指令將銑刀下刀到設定的切削深度。

    5. 水平移動:使用G1指令進行水平移動,移動距離為螺距的一定倍數。

    6. 圓弧插補:按照設定半徑和螺距進行圓弧插補,繪製下一個圓弧。

    7. 重複操作:重複步驟4-6,直到達到設定的圈數或終點坐標。

    8. 程序結束:程序執行完畢,結束加工操作。

    以上就是螺旋銑孔宏程序的詳解。它可以實現高效、精確的螺旋銑孔加工,節省了人工操作的時間和精力。

  • 9 # 40417125515

    關於這個問題,螺旋銑孔是一種特殊的銑削方式,它可以在一次加工中完成多個孔的銑削,具有高效、精度高的特點。下面是螺旋銑孔宏程序的詳解:

    1. 初步準備:定義孔徑、孔深、孔距、孔數等參數。定義加工工具,包括刀具直徑、切削速度、進給速度、轉速等參數。定義加工起點和終點。

    2. 宏程序開始:設定初始坐標,確定加工起點。設定加工深度,開始切削。

    3. 螺旋銑孔循環:按照設定的孔距和孔數,開始螺旋銑孔循環。具體步驟如下:

    4. 沿著X軸方向移動刀具,移動距離為孔距的一半。同時,沿著Z軸方向開始下刀,直到達到設定的孔深。

    5. 沿著Y軸方向移動刀具,移動距離為孔距的一半。繼續沿著Z軸方向下刀,直到達到設定的孔深。

    6. 沿著X軸方向移動刀具,移動距離為孔距的一半。同時,沿著Z軸方向抬刀,回到初始高度。

    7. 沿著Y軸方向移動刀具,移動距離為孔距的一半。回到初始點,準備開始下一個孔的加工。

    8. 循環完所有孔的加工後,宏程序結束。

    螺旋銑孔宏程序需要注意以下幾點:

    1. 刀具直徑、轉速、進給速度等參數需要根據加工材料和孔徑、孔深等參數進行調整,以保證加工質量和效率。

    2. 加工起點和終點需要選擇合適的位置,以方便刀具移動和加工。

    3. 加工深度需要根據材料硬度、刀具性能等因素進行調整,以避免刀具斷裂或加工質量不佳。

    4. 在編寫宏程序時,需要考慮到各種情況的處理,例如切削過程中出現異常等情況。

  • 10 # 艾默大於心死

    螺旋銑孔是一種常用的加工方法,宏程序是數控機床常用的編程方法之一,可以將常用的操作封裝成一段程序,方便重複調用。下面是一個螺旋銑孔的宏程序詳解:

    1. 變量定義和數據輸入

    首先定義必要的變量,如螺旋銑孔的初始坐標、刀具半徑、軸向進給速度以及選定的銑刀等。還可以從外部輸入需要加工的孔的數量、直徑、深度等數據。

    2. 刀具進入與銑孔

    將刀具從安全平面快速下移到銑孔起始點,然後以設定的進給速度開始銑孔。過程中,需要根據銑孔的直徑和深度,在程序中加入控制刀具軌跡的參數計算,以確保銑削順暢,避免過度切削或者崩刃。

    3. 回縮、行程補償和進給控制

    當銑孔結束後,刀具需要由深處緩慢回縮到安全平面。同時,在回縮過程中需要進行行程補償計算,以防止因為誤差而導致切削深度不夠。在完成一次加工後,還需要對進給方向進行調整以便進行下一次銑削。

    4. 判斷加工是否完成

    程序需要檢查當前的孔已經加工深度是否到達需要的深度,如果達到,則跳到下一個孔的起點進行下一輪加工。如果孔已經全部銑削完成,則程序結束。

    總之,螺旋銑孔宏程序的編寫要考慮各種因素,如工件形狀、孔的數量和位置、刀具的選擇和切削深度等,確保程序可以得到準確的控制和完美的銑削效果。

  • 11 # V藍龍EX王

    . 確定原始數據

    在編寫宏程序銑錐孔程序之前,需要確定以下原始數據:

    - 零件的幾何形狀和尺寸

    - 刀具的幾何形狀和尺寸

    - 加工表面的位置和方向

    - 孔的直徑和傾斜角度

    2. 編寫宏程序

    根據上述原始數據,編寫宏程序銑錐孔程序。一般來說,宏程序包括以下幾個部分:

    - 變量聲明:定義變量,例如刀具半徑、零點坐標等;

    - 子程序定義:定義子程序,例如銑孔子程序和銑錐子程序;

    - 主程序:調用子程序,根據工件的幾何形狀和尺寸計算出加工路徑,並依次執行銑孔和銑錐子程序;

    - 軌跡輸出:將加工軌跡輸出到CNC機床的控制系統中。

    3. 編寫銑孔子程序

    銑孔子程序用於將圓形孔從初始位置加工至最終位置。一般來說,銑孔子程序包括以下幾個步驟:

    - 將切削刀具移動到銑孔起始位置;

    - 設置切削參數,例如進給速度和切削深度;

    - 開始切削,並按設定的加工路徑逐步加工至最終位置;

    - 停止切削,將切削刀具移動到安全位置。

    4. 編寫銑錐子程序

    銑錐子程序用於將銑削出的孔加工成錐形。一般來說,銑錐子程序包括以下幾個步驟:

    - 將切削刀具移動到錐形起始位置;

    - 設置切削參數,例如進給速度和切削深度;

    - 開始切削,並沿著錐形軸向逐步加工;

    - 停止切削,將切削刀具移動到安全位置。

    5. 進行模擬、調試

    在將編寫好的宏程序銑錐孔程序應用於實際加工前,可以使用模擬軟件進行模擬和調試,以確保程序的正確性和可行性。

    以上是宏程序銑錐孔編程的詳細步驟,需要在實際操作中結合實際情況具體實施。

  • 12 # 小鑫鑫1235

    你好,螺旋銑孔是一種特殊的銑削工藝,它可以在加工過程中實現逐漸深入的銑削,使得加工效果更加精細。下面是螺旋銑孔的宏程序詳解:

    1. 宏程序開頭部分:初始化加工參數,包括切削速度、進給速度、刀具直徑等等。同時,還需要定義加工起點和終點的坐標。

    2. 宏程序中間部分:定義銑削路徑和加工參數。螺旋銑孔的路徑是沿著一個螺旋線進行銑削,因此需要定義螺旋線的參數,包括半徑、螺距、銑削深度等等。加工參數包括切削深度、進給深度、每次銑削距離等等。

    3. 宏程序結尾部分:結束加工過程,包括刀具的回收、機床的停止等等。

    在實際應用中,螺旋銑孔的宏程序需要根據具體的加工工件和刀具進行調整,以獲得最佳的加工效果。同時,還需要注意加工過程中的安全問題,避免刀具的損壞和操作人員的傷害。

  • 13 # 閒散人生788

    螺旋銑孔宏程序是數控加工中的一種常用刀具路徑,可以在一個圓形或方形的孔內製作出螺旋狀的切削路徑,以提高加工效率和精度。以下是螺旋銑孔宏程序的詳解:

    G90:該命令是指針對於絕對座標系進行操作。

    G54:此為第一組工作座標系的起點設定。該指令告訴機器位置控制器(CNC)當前要使用的座標系。

    S2200:該命令設置主軸的轉速為2200轉/分鐘。

    M3:該命令告訴機器開啟主軸,並且以設定好的轉速運轉。

    G0 X50 Y50:該命令將工作臺移至坐標點(50,50)處。

    G43 H01 Z100:該命令指定了刀具長度補償及Z軸方向的相對偏移量,以在加工過程中避免碰撞。

    G1 Z-1 F200:該命令讓刀具從安全高度移動到工件表面上1個單位的深度,同時設定進給速度為200毫米每分鐘。

    G2 X60 Y60 R10 F500:該命令表示順時針方向銑削一個半徑為10單位的圓弧,完成後移至坐標點(60,60)。

    G1 X80 Y80 F200:該命令沿直線軌跡以200毫米每分鐘的速度從當前位置移動到(80,80)坐標。

    G2 X90 Y90 R5 F500:該命令表示逆時針方向繼續銑削,這次是一個半徑為5單位的圓弧,完成後移至坐標點(90,90)。

    G1 X100 Y100 F200:該命令再次沿直線軌跡以200毫米每分鐘的速度從當前位置移動至(100,100)坐標。

    G0 Z100:該命令將刀具移回安全高度處。

    M5:該命令停止主軸運轉。

    M30:該命令告訴程序已經完成,返回程序起始點。

    以上就是螺旋銑孔宏程序詳解的步驟和解釋。

  • 14 # 紫色微塵一一

    螺旋銑孔宏程序的步驟如下:

    1. 確定加工中心的座標系和工件的零點,在程序開頭定義相關變量。

    2. 定義銑孔的尺寸和位置,包括孔的直徑、深度、坐標等參數。

    3. 編寫循環程序,對所有孔進行銑削操作。循環中要包含對當前孔的坐標計算和工具路徑的生成。

    4. 將加工中心的刀具半徑考慮在內,避免刀具與工件的干涉。

    5. 根據需要添加切削參數,如加工速度、進給速度等。

    6. 編寫程序結束語句和程序停止的條件。

    7. 完成程序後,進行模擬運行和調試。確保程序正確無誤後,上傳到加工中心上執行。

    需要注意的是,編寫銑孔宏程序需要熟悉G代碼、加工中心的工作原理和加工特點。對於比較複雜的銑孔加工,還需要掌握相關的數學知識和編程技巧。

  • 15 # 愚也愉

    回答如下:螺旋銑孔是一種常見的加工方式,可以用於加工圓形孔或者環形孔。其宏程序一般包括以下幾個步驟:

    1. 定義加工參數:包括銑削深度、進給速度、切削速度等參數。

    2. 設定起點:根據實際需要,設定孔的起點位置。

    3. 設定切削方向:根據實際需要,設定切削方向,一般為順時針或逆時針。

    4. 計算螺旋線參數:根據所要加工的孔的大小和形狀,計算螺旋線的參數,包括半徑、圓心坐標、螺距等。

    5. 開始加工:根據螺旋線參數,按照設定的切削方向開始加工孔,逐步減小切削深度,直至加工完成。

    6. 結束加工:加工完成後,設定回到起點位置,並停止加工。

    以上是螺旋銑孔宏程序的基本步驟,具體實現還需要根據實際情況進行調整和優化。

  • 中秋節和大豐收的關聯?
  • 聯想B50筆記本BIOS密碼忘記了?